Time Commitment: Parrots need daily interaction, psychological stimulation, Afrikanische Papageien Kaufen and socializing. Think about whether you can dedicate several hours each day to your bird.
Space Requirements: Parrots require sufficient area to move around. Larger species, like macaws, require big cages and room to fly while smaller types, such as budgies, require less space.
Noise Levels: ErnäHrung Von Graupapageien Many parrots can be loud, which might not be ideal for each household. Think about if your living scenario can accommodate their vocalization.
Lifespan: Parrots can live for several years, so be gotten ready for a long-lasting dedication.
Dietary Needs: Parrots need a specialized diet plan that consists of fresh fruits, veggies, seeds, and pellets. Be prepared to supply a balanced diet plan.

How much do parrots cost?
Costs can vary substantially based upon the species, age, and source, from as low as ₤ 20 for a budgie to numerous thousand dollars for uncommon species like macaws.
2. How long do parrots live?
Lifespan differs by types, with little parrots like budgerigars living 5-10 years and bigger birds like African greys and macaws living 40-80 years.
3. Do parrots require a companion?
Lots of parrots prosper on social interaction, either with their human caretakers or other birds. Consider embracing two birds or investing sufficient time with your parrot daily.
4. Can parrots be trained to talk?
Yes! Lots of parrot species can imitating human speech and sounds. Regular interaction and vocalization motivate language development.
5. What is the very best diet plan for parrots?
A balanced diet includes high-quality pellets, fresh fruits, vegetables, nuts, and seeds in moderation. Constantly supply fresh, tidy water.
